Transaction dc23d63f1a3f190a878ab28e779b7c16aa61e6b09ebd0c11dcf17b8fae72fbc7

1 Input
2 Outputs
  • dc23d63f1a3f190a878ab28e779b7c16aa61e6b09ebd0c11dcf17b8fae72fbc7:0
  • value  620
    address  1JiHCZWpXSHQzTPZMsBwtVbjrZB8s4h5Vd
  • dc23d63f1a3f190a878ab28e779b7c16aa61e6b09ebd0c11dcf17b8fae72fbc7:1
  • value  344700
    address  17uELYLYffjhBVs758dXzuEnUTPwHfTVV5